Quote from Coolsaber57 :
Has anyone shucked these? Are they CMR or SMR drives inside?
I looked up the Seagate website and it dosen't appear to have any SMR 14TB drives, so it looks like they should be CMR. https://www.seagate.com/products/cmr-smr-list/
Edit: Looked up drive info on CrystalDisk without shucking. Drive shows to be ST14000NM0121 which are Mach.2 Exos 2x14. There is a reddit thread that discusses it at https://www.reddit.com/r/DataHoar...exos_2x14/
